Outdoor tent support production welding machine
By incorporating a motor-driven opening and closing mechanism and a fine-tuning mechanism into the welding machine, intermittent supply of protective gas and adjustment of the welding head angle are achieved, solving the problems of gas waste and welding defects during the welding process, improving welding quality and structural strength, and meeting the production needs of outdoor tent frames.

[0001] This invention relates to the field of welding machine technology, and in particular to a welding machine for producing outdoor tent frames. Background Technology
[0002] Outdoor tent frames are core components that ensure the overall shape and stability of the tent. They play a crucial role in overall support and pressure resistance, directly affecting the tent's sturdiness and wind resistance during outdoor use. In the industrial production process of tent frames, welding is an essential and critical step. To improve the structural strength and welding precision of the frame connections, the industry generally uses plasma arc welding equipment. This welding method has a small heat-affected zone and produces uniform and strong welds, effectively strengthening the toughness and sealing of the pipe connections. This prevents problems such as breakage and deformation in complex outdoor environments, further enhancing the durability and overall structural stability of the tent frame, making it suitable for diverse usage scenarios such as outdoor camping and outdoor work.
[0003] For example, Chinese patent CN118635785B discloses an outdoor tent frame production welding machine, which relates to the field of tent production and processing technology. The machine includes a box body, a working chamber fixedly installed on the top surface of the box body, a door rotatably connected to the front end of the working chamber, and a door rotatably connected to the front end of the box body; a controller, which is fixedly installed on the left side wall of the box body, and a power distribution box fixedly installed on the right side wall of the box body; and a welding robotic arm, which is fixedly installed on the top surface inside the working chamber.
[0004] While the above solution addresses the issue of achieving stable and tight clamping for supports of varying weights and sizes, some shortcomings still require improvement. Currently, traditional plasma arc welding machines generally employ a continuous gas supply mode for their shielding gas circuits. In the skip welding process of tent support welding, when the robotic arm moves the welding head between different weld points, there is a non-arc-initiating idle gap. If the shielding gas is continuously supplied, it not only results in a significant waste of gas resources, substantially increasing production costs and leading to poor economic efficiency, but also the continuous high-flow-rate gas flow easily creates turbulent airflow disturbances in the welding area, resulting in welding defects such as porosity and slag inclusions inside the weld, severely reducing the welding quality and structural connection strength of the tent support. This invention aims to solve the problem of shielding gas waste during arc interruption and displacement. Summary of the Invention
[0005] This invention provides a welding machine for the production of outdoor tent frames, which solves the problem that constantly supplying protective gas not only causes a large amount of ineffective gas source loss but also increases production costs.

[0015] The beneficial effects of the above-described technical solution of the present invention are as follows: 1. By setting up a first motor and an opening and closing mechanism, the output power of the first motor drives the linkage structure to operate, which in turn drives the circular plug in the opening and closing mechanism to rotate synchronously inside the air guide tube. This achieves the intermittent opening and closing of the airflow channel in the air guide tube, realizing the intermittent air supply mode of the protective gas in the spot welding gap. Compared with continuous air supply at all times, this solution uses the rigid linkage of the mechanical structure to simultaneously cut off the air path during the gap of welding head displacement and arc interruption. This effectively reduces the overall protective gas consumption while ensuring sufficient air supply to each welding point. At the same time, it can effectively reduce the turbulence and disturbance caused by continuous high-flow airflow, avoid welding defects such as porosity and slag inclusion caused by airflow interference inside the weld, ensure the regular formation of the tent frame weld, strengthen the structural strength of the frame connection, and adapt to the use needs of complex outdoor environments. 2. By setting up a first motor and a fine-tuning mechanism, the first motor provides power to drive the transmission structure in the fine-tuning mechanism to rotate, causing the welding head to rotate intermittently below the welding machine body. The intermittent rotation of the welding head can make the nozzle rotate evenly, avoiding the nozzle from being subjected to high welding temperatures for a long time when it is stationary. This reduces the wear and deformation of the nozzle due to local overheating, extends the service life of the nozzle, and makes the welding angle of the welding head more uniform, ensuring that the weld thickness at the tent frame welding point is consistent, further improving the precision of the welding process and ensuring the uniform structural strength of each connection of the tent frame. [0020] like Figure 3 and Figure 7As shown, a disc 702 is fixedly connected to the bottom end of the first rotating rod 701. Transmission gear blocks 703 are fixedly connected to both sides of the disc 702, with three transmission gear blocks 703 on each side. A transmission gear 704 is located near the disc 702 on one side of the welding head 5. The transmission gear blocks 703 mesh with the transmission gear 704. A rotating seat 705 is fixedly connected to the top end of the welding head 5. The transmission gear 704 is fixedly connected to the outside of the rotating seat 705. A docking seat 706 is rotatably connected to one side of the rotating seat 705. The docking seat 706 is fixedly connected to the bottom end of the welding machine body 4. The first motor 6 drives the first rotating rod 701 to drive the disc 702 to rotate synchronously. The transmission gear 703 on the disc 702 alternately meshes with the transmission gear 704 on the outside of the welding head 5, driving the rotating seat 705 to rotate intermittently around the docking seat 706, thereby driving the welding head 5 to complete the angle adjustment slowly. This linkage structure uses a single power source to realize the angle adjustment of the welding head 5, which simplifies the power system design of the equipment, reduces the manufacturing cost and maintenance difficulty of the equipment, avoids long-term heating of a single part of the nozzle of the welding head 5, makes it heat evenly, extends the service life of the welding head 5, and ensures the continuous and stable operation of welding.
[0021] like Figures 4-6As shown, the opening and closing mechanism 8 includes a second rotating rod 801, which is rotatably connected to one side of the air guide tube 901. A plug 802 is fixedly connected to one side of the second rotating rod 801 extending into the air guide tube 901. The plug 802 is rotatably connected to the inside of the air guide tube 901 via the second rotating rod 801. A fan-shaped air guide notch is formed on the cylindrical surface of the plug 802, penetrating its upper and lower end faces. When the plug 802 rotates with the second rotating rod 801 to a preset angle, the fan-shaped air guide notch connects to the air guide tube 901. The upper and lower air passages of the 1-type air passage have rubber patches 803 fixedly connected to the periphery of the plug 802 (excluding the solid part of the fan-shaped air guide notch). A linkage rod 804 is fixedly connected to the middle of the first rotating rod 701. A transmission rod 807 is provided on one side of the linkage rod 804. A first bevel gear 805 is fixedly connected to the middle of the linkage rod 804. A second bevel gear 806 is fixedly connected to one end of the transmission rod 807. The first bevel gear 805 and the second bevel gear 806 mesh to achieve a 90-degree change in transmission direction. The transmission rod 807... A third bevel gear 808 is fixedly connected to the end of the second rotating rod 801 away from the plug 802, and a fourth bevel gear 809 is fixedly connected to the side of the second rotating rod 801 away from the plug 802. The third bevel gear 808 and the fourth bevel gear 809 are meshed together. When the first motor 6 drives the first rotating rod 701 to rotate, it synchronously drives the linkage rod 804 to rotate. The linkage rod 804 transmits power to the second rotating rod 801 through the meshing of the first bevel gear 805, the second bevel gear 806, the third bevel gear 808, and the fourth bevel gear 809, thereby driving the plug. The head 802 rotates inside the gas guide tube 901, realizing the intermittent opening and closing of the airflow channel of the gas guide tube 901. The rubber patch 803 adheres to the inner wall of the gas guide tube 901, which can enhance the sealing performance between the plug 802 and the gas guide tube 901, prevent protective gas leakage, and ensure the airtightness of the gas path. This design realizes the power reuse of protective gas supply control and welding head 5 angle adjustment, without the need for an additional independent drive mechanism, simplifying the equipment structure, realizing intermittent supply of protective gas, reducing gas source waste, and avoiding the impact of a large amount of airflow disturbance on welding quality.
[0022] like Figure 5As shown, the marking component 10 includes a fixing block 101, which is fixedly connected to one side of the air guide tube 901. An infrared sensor 102 is fixedly connected to the middle of the fixing block 101. A rotating block 103 is fixedly connected to the middle of the second rotating rod 801. A light-shielding plate 104 is fixedly connected to one side of the rotating block 103. When the second rotating rod 801 rotates, it drives the rotating block 103 and the light-shielding plate 104 to rotate synchronously. The light-shielding plate 104 will intermittently block the infrared signal of the infrared sensor 102. The infrared sensor 102 transmits the signal change to the controller 3. The operator can monitor the rotation status of the plug 802 in real time through the controller 3 to determine whether the timing of the protective gas on / off is accurate. At the same time, it can also detect faults such as jamming and wear in the transmission structure in a timely manner, which is convenient for the operator to carry out timely maintenance, ensure the normal operation of the opening and closing mechanism 8, and ensure the stable realization of the intermittent gas supply mode of the protective gas.
[0023] like Figure 3 As shown, a connecting hose 902 is fixedly connected to the top end of the gas guide tube 901. One side of the connecting hose 902 passes through the lower mounting plate 14 and is fixedly connected to the lower mounting plate 14. The connecting hose 902 is connected to the outlet pipe of the argon cylinder. The outlet pipe of the argon cylinder is equipped with a pressure regulator and a gas flow meter. The connecting hose 902 is made of flexible material and can be flexibly bent and extended with the movement of the robotic arm body 13, avoiding the gas guide tube 901 from being pulled, bent and damaged due to the movement of the robotic arm. The pressure regulator can adjust the high-pressure protective gas in the argon cylinder to the pressure range required for welding, avoiding the high-pressure gas from directly impacting the welding area and causing airflow turbulence. The gas flow meter can accurately measure the delivery flow of the protective gas, further reducing the ineffective consumption of the gas source.
